Transaction 89d7ce5c9aeb3e29a30a21afe89087f652eb95c1335e311bf44c814cfc42877d
1 Input
1 Output
-
89d7ce5c9aeb3e29a30a21afe89087f652eb95c1335e311bf44c814cfc42877d:0
- value
- 58618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d60e6f8b49a678d180522116bdd3babf14c38df6 OP_EQUAL
- address
- 3MCqpc9ZrV9Nt38CZM1YzJgVUn8tiFsMUs